Vase, Cyprus Museum, Nicosia, Cyprus
Mycenaean Zeus krater, with painted decoration of chariot scene and octopus, early 14th century BC, from Enkomi, in the Cyprus Museum, or Cyprus Archaeological Museum, founded 1882, in Nicosia, Cyprus. The museum holds archaeological artefacts found on the island from Neolithic to Byzantine times. Picture by Manuel Cohen
